>> I'm looking for a cheap (less than $150) laser printer that'll work
>> well
>> with Ubuntu... I've narrowed it down to the Brother HL-2040 and the
>> HP
>> LaserJet 1018. However, the HL-2040 seems to have non-Linux-related
>> problems of its own. I was wondering if anyone who reads this list
>> can
>> tell me anything about these printers, and their experience using
>> them
>> with Ubuntu. If there's a printer that anyone thinks I should check
>> out,
>> tell me about that too, I'm open to recommendations.

> Hi Caleb Marcus,
> I have been using a Brother HL-2040 with Ubuntu for a while now with
> no
> problems. The toner cartridge is under $100au and the printer cost
> $89au
> from Tandy Australia.
> I suggest you check out the Brother web site for more information on
> the
> HL-2040.
